Matariki Rising in Dawn Winter Sky

Dawn winter sky

Matariki (the Pleiades star group), the first appearance of which before sunrise indicates the beginning of the Maori year about mid June. More Info

This image taken in July shows the pre dawn sky looking east. Matariki (Pleidaes) can be seen as small cluster of stars on the left of the picture. The bright star like object is the planet Venus. Also prominent are the constellations of Taurus and Orion
